The Time (September 17, 1982) – "777‑9311" b/w "Grace" Format: Netherlands

Released on 17 September 1982, 777‑9311 was the first single taken from The Time’s second album What Time Is It?. Issued four weeks before the album, the single appeared only in the USA and the Netherlands. The B‑side, Grace, did not feature on any album. Although credited to The Time, Prince largely wrote and performed both tracks, with his involvement remaining uncredited.

Both tracks were created during the sessions for What Time Is It?. Prince handled most instrumentation and arrangement, shaping the tight, minimalist funk sound associated with The Time’s early releases.
STYLE & THEMES
The A‑side delivers sharp, rhythmic Minneapolis funk with a distinctive bassline and playful vocal phrasing. The B‑side offers a shorter, groove‑ driven companion piece with the same era’s stripped‑down aesthetic.

TRACK‑BY‑TRACK NOTES
• 777‑9311 — A minimalist funk track built around a memorable bassline and Prince’s signature rhythmic precision.
• Grace — A non‑album B‑side showcasing tight grooves and early Minneapolis sound.
RELEASE HISTORY
Released 17 September 1982 in the USA and the Netherlands.
Catalogue numbers USA: 7‑29952 / Netherlands: WB 17 994.
Issued as a New Black Funk reissue in the Netherlands.
The single preceded the album by four weeks.

CHARTS & CERTIFICATIONS
USA — Billboard Black Singles: #2
